Koala Adventure in Australia Coloring Page
In this picture, a little koala wearing an explorer hat and backpack stands beside a kangaroo road sign an iconic symbol of Australia. Behind him stretch rows of eucalyptus trees, and a curious kangaroo peeks from afar. The scene captures the spirit of adventure and discovery, helping children learn about Australian wildlife while coloring. Use shades of yellow or brown for the hat and backpack, bright green for the trees, and soft blue for the sky to bring this joyful journey to life.

Koala Family Picnic Coloring Page
This cheerful illustration shows a family picnic in the forest: a smiling mother koala and two baby koalas sitting on a blanket with a basket of fruit and eucalyptus leaves. It’s a heartwarming scene of love, care, and togetherness in nature. Use warm tones like soft brown, green, and light orange to make the image lively. Kids can be creative with fruit colors or the picnic basket to add a joyful summer vibe.
